Difference between living and non living |
| Answer» Living things (or organisms) require nutrition, i.e., nourishment and feeding. Non-living things do not require nutrition.Living organisms can reproduce new individuals to continue the Organism. Non-living things cannot reproduce.Living things show the process of metabolism. Metabolism is absent in case of Non-living objects.Living things can move bodily or show movement of parts of organs of their body in response to external stimuli. Non-living things never move on their own effort.Living organisms respond to external stimuli. Non-living things have no power to respond to external stimuli | |

What is peristalysis ? |
| Answer» The walls of oesophagus(food pipe) have muscles.when food is passed through it the muscle contract and relax to move the food forward.This process of rythemicity of muscle for the food to move forward in food pipe is known as peristalysis. | |

Differentiate between arteries and veins |
| Answer» Veins:carry blood from the tissues of the body back to the heartare usually positioned closer beneath the surface of the skinare less muscular than arteries, but contain valves to help keep blood flowing in the right direction, usually toward the heartwould collapse if blood flow stops.Arteries:carry blood away from the heart to the tissues of the bodyare usually positioned deeper within the bodyare more muscular than veins, which helps in transporting blood that is full of oxygen efficiently to the tissueswould generally remain open if blood flow stopped, due to their thick muscular layer. | |
